HEK-293 was first available to researchers in 1977, long after these products were developed. Their development could not have depended on the use of HEK-293.

Hydroxychloroquine was first approved for medical use in the U.S. in 1955.
Ivermectin‘s discovery and development used broad animal trials. Ref: Pesticide Synthesis Through Rational Approaches (acs.org)
Albuterol (Ventolin) was discovered in 1966, marketed in the UK as Ventolin in 1969. ref: Landau R (1999). Pharmaceutical innovation: revolutionizing human health. Philadelphia: Chemical Heritage Press. p. 226.
Aspirin was first discovered in 1853. A U.S. patent was awarded to Bayer in 1900. Ref: Aspirin – Wikipedia
Lidocaine was discovered in 1946 and brought to market in 1948. Ref: Scriabine, Alexander (1999). “Discovery and development of major drugs currently in use”. In Ralph Landau; Basil Achilladelis; Alexander Scriabine (eds.). Pharmaceutical Innovation: Revolutionizing Human Health. Philadelphia: Chemical Heritage Press. p. 211.
Metformin was discovered in 1922 and first marketed in France in 1957. Ref: Fischer J (2010). Analogue-based Drug Discovery II. John Wiley & Sons. p. 49.
Metoprolol was first developed in 1969 and patented in 1970. Ref: Fischer, Jnos; Ganellin, C. Robin (2006). Analogue-based Drug Discovery. John Wiley & Sons. p. 461
Tums is nothing more than calcium carbonate and sugar. It was developed in 1928 by James Harvey Howe, in the basement of his house and first produced for sale in 1930 by the Lewis Howe Company. Ref: Tums – Wikipedia.
Acetaminophen (paracetamol) has some disagreement as to the date of discovery, but the general consensus is 1877. Ref: Morse, H.N. (1878). “Ueber eine neue Darstellungsmethode der Acetylamidophenole” [On a new method of preparing acetylamidophenol]. Berichte der deutschen chemischen Gesellschaft (in German). 11 (1): 232–233.
Ibuprofen was discovered in 1961 and first marketed in the UK in 1969. Ref: Halford GM, LordkipanidzĂ© M, Watson SP (2012). “50th anniversary of the discovery of ibuprofen: an interview with Dr Stewart Adams – PubMed (nih.gov)“. Platelets. 23 (6): 415–422.
Dextromethorphan was patented in 1949 and approved for medical use in 1953. Ref: Fischer, Jnos; Ganellin, C. Robin (2006). Analogue-based Drug Discovery. John Wiley & Sons. p. 527.
Pepto Bismol was first sold in 1900 as Bismosal. Renamed Pepto-Bismol in 1919. Ref: Bismuth subsalicylate – Wikipedia
Maalox was first produced commercially in 1949. Ref: Maalox – Wikipedia
Pseudoephedrine was discovered 1889, most OTCs with pseudoephedrine content pre-date 1977 substantially. Ref: Ladenburg, A.; OelschlĂ€gel, C. (1889). “Ueber das “Pseudo-Ephedrin” [On pseudo-ephedrine]. Berichte der Deutschen Chemischen Gesellschaft (in German).
While any use of the remains of aborted children ought to be rejected by anyone who values the dignity of human life, these medicines do not exist ‘but for the use of’ those children’s bodies. These medicines were developed independently of such use. Later on, other researchers may have conducted tests on the already existing medicines using HEK-293 or some other aborted fetal cell line, but there is a distinction between medicines that would not be here but for the use of aborted children and those that were later tested. KUALA LUMPUR: The health ministry received 23,163 reports of adverse effects from those who had received Covid-19 vaccinations between February and Nov 20 this year, deputy health minister Aaron Ago Dagang said today.

This amounted to 0.45% of every 1,000 Covid-19 vaccines administered, he said.

Of the number, 93.3% experienced light symptoms such as fever, headache and lethargy and recovered within a day.

Another 1,549 reports – or 0.03% of every 1,000 doses – were received from people who suffered serious side effects. They were admitted to hospitals for several days for monitoring purposes, he said.

Dagang also told the Dewan Rakyat that 535 individuals who had taken a double dose of vaccines had died. However, post mortems showed that the deaths were not linked to the vaccines.

He was replying to R Sivarasa (PH-Sungai Buloh), who asked the health ministry to state the number of vaccinated people who had suffered adverse effects.

  1. What constitutes religious harassment under Title VII?

Religious harassment in violation of Title VII occurs when employees are: (1) required or coerced to abandon, alter, or adopt a religious practice as a condition of employment (this type of “quid pro quo” harassment may also give rise to a disparate treatment or denial of accommodation claim in some circumstances); or (2) subjected to unwelcome statements or conduct that is based on religion and is so severe or pervasive that the individual being harassed reasonably finds the work environment to be hostile or abusive, and there is a basis for holding the employer liable.

It is necessary to evaluate all of the surrounding circumstances to determine whether or not particular conduct or remarks are unwelcome. For example, where an employee is upset by repeated mocking use of derogatory terms or comments about his religious beliefs or observance by a colleague, it may be evident that the conduct is unwelcome. In contrast, a consensual conversation about religious views, even if quite spirited, does not constitute harassment if it is not unwelcome.

Even unwelcome religiously motivated conduct is not unlawful unless the victim subjectively perceives the environment to be abusive and the conduct is severe or pervasive enough to create an environment that a reasonable person would find hostile or abusive. Religious expression that is repeatedly directed at an employee can become severe or pervasive, whether or not the content is intended to be insulting or abusive. Thus, for example, persistently reiterating atheist views to a religious employee who has asked that this conduct stop can create a hostile environment.

The extent to which the expression is directed at a particular employee is relevant to determining whether or when it could reasonably be perceived to be severe or pervasive by that employee. For example, although it is conceivable that an employee may allege that he is offended by a colleague’s wearing of religious garb, expressing one’s religion by wearing religious garb is not religious harassment. It merely expresses an individual’s religious affiliation and does not demean other religious views. As such, it is not objectively hostile. Nor is it directed at any particular individual. Similarly, workplace displays of religious artifacts or posters that do not demean other religious views generally would not constitute religious harassment.

  1. When is an employer liable for religious harassment?

An employer is always liable for a supervisor’s harassment if it results in a tangible employment action. However, if it does not, the employer may be able to avoid liability or limit damages by showing that: (a) the employer exercised reasonable care to prevent and correct promptly any harassing behavior, and (b) the employee unreasonably failed to take advantage of any preventive or corrective opportunities provided by the employer or to avoid harm otherwise. An employer is liable for harassment by co-workers where it knew or should have known about the harassment, and failed to take prompt and appropriate corrective action. An employer is liable for harassment by non-employees where it knew or should have known about the harassment, could control the harasser’s conduct or otherwise protect the employee, and failed to take prompt and appropriate corrective action.

  1. When does Title VII require an employer to accommodate an applicant or employee’s religious belief, practice, or observance?

Title VII requires an employer, once on notice that a religious accommodation is needed, to reasonably accommodate an employee whose sincerely held religious belief, practice, or observance conflicts with a work requirement, unless doing so would pose an undue hardship. Under Title VII, the undue hardship defense to providing religious accommodation requires a showing that the proposed accommodation in a particular case poses a “more than de minimis” cost or burden. Note that this is a lower standard for an employer to meet than undue hardship under the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) which is defined in that statute as “significant difficulty or expense.”
